stødd
Faroese
    
    Pronunciation
    
- IPA(key): /stœtː/
- Rhymes: -œtː
 
Etymology 1
    
From Old Norse stœrð, from Proto-Germanic *stōriþō; corresponds to stórur + -d, from *stōraz + *-iþō.
Declension
    
| Declension of stødd | ||||
|---|---|---|---|---|
| f2 | singular | plural | ||
| indefinite | definite | indefinite | definite | |
| nominative | stødd | støddin | støddir | støddirnar | 
| accusative | stødd | støddina | støddir | støddirnar | 
| dative | stødd | støddini | støddum | støddunum | 
| genitive | støddar | støddarinnar | stødda | støddanna |
